About The Organization

The Women's Equality Center (WEC) provides strategic communications and campaign support to the reproductive health, rights, and justice field at all levels, complementing and strengthening the work of organizations in Latin America and the Caribbean via grants, integrated policy and communications campaigns, and rapid-response operations. WEC currently operates across 8 countries in Latin America and the Caribbean Mexico, Brazil, Colombia, Honduras, the Dominican Republic, Argentina, Chile, and El Salvador, in addition to other regional work.

About The Position

The salary range for this position is from $150,000 to $173,954, based on years of experience and education.

The Women's Equality Center complements and strengthens the work of organizations in Latin America and the Caribbean to develop long-term and big-picture messaging frameworks around emerging issues and political opportunities linked to reproductive freedom and justice.

### What You'll Do The Director, Strategy & Communications will serve as one of two directors of WEC's communications and media operations across the Latin America and Caribbean region. Working in close collaboration with the Executive Director and WEC's Communications, Policy, and Programs teams, the incoming Director will support WEC's on-the-ground partners as a critical adviser. You will design communications strategies, campaigns, and tactics that seek to capitalize on political opportunities in an effort to shift narratives, public perspectives, and ultimately influence positive policy changes in reproductive and abortion access across the region. This is an ideal opportunity for a bilingual communications strategist who values creative problem-solving and quick thinking, and is committed to providing critical support to organizations on the front lines of reproductive freedom work.

New Venture Fund Careers

Women's Equality Center is a project of New Venture Fund (NVF), a 501(c)(3) public charity that incubates new and innovative public-interest projects and grant-making programs.
